Catching a Rainbow Frank woke to the sound of raindrops falling against the window in Lyla’s room. He had chosen Lyla’s room last night to sleep because she was so small and he would have more room to stretch out on her bed. A pug needs room to rest and a bed is better slept in sideways. Also, Lyla was 3 years old and easily moved around after she was asleep.
Frank knew it was his job to protect Lyla and he enjoyed his little human. He got up and walked over to the bed. He stretched out next to her on the bed and fell fast asleep. Frank was startled when a big splash of water hit his face. “Where am I” he said out loud. He looked around in wonder at what he saw. He and Lyla were in a forest with large plants all around them. The ground under his feet was wet from the splash he had received in his face. He shook his body to get the water off. It felt so good he had to run figure eights to celebrate the feeling. “Yahoo” he said “I feel good, good, good.” When Darkness Fell The night TieTie went blind was a normal night in every way.
